10 more people released in Halfeti described the torture 2019-05-24 15:14:39 URFA - 10 more people are released in Halfeti. Mehmet Hayari Çİftçi and Mustafa Çiftçi desribed the torture they were subjected to at the court. All the detainees objected to the judicial control order and demanded their release. Mehmet Hayri Çiftçi and Mustafa Çiftçi requested their referral to the Forensic Medicine İnstitude, stating that they were subjected to torture. Hayri Çiftçi said: "I was tortured at the gendermerie station. They trampled me, I still have torture marks on me. They clubbed me. Hit me at the feet soles and hands. They waterboarded me. These things happened to me at the gendermerie station. They electrocuted me in the genitals while I was blindfolded in the police station.They trampled me again. I will make a criminal complaint. I reject the judicial control order!"   The court passed the following statement:  The court observed that the suspect had a rash of about 10 cm on his right shoulder.   Mehmet Çiftçi said: "I was tortured while under custody. They blindfolded me. Electrocuted me. They kicked me in the head, my ears ache. I will make a criminal complaint. I reject the judicial control order!"     COURT DECISION   tem Court decided to apply judicial control for Kenan, Müslüm, Sinan and Ahmet Yıldırım and Mehmet Hayri Çiftçi. Abdullah Buğa, Abdurrahman Çiftçi, Mehmet Kaçar, Mustafa Çiftçi and Ali Zencirkıran was released without judicial control but were given a ban to travel abroad.    Court denied the request of Mehmet Ali Çiftçi and Mustafa Çiftçi to be referred to the forensic medicine institution. Abdullah Çiftçi was arrested for his social media shares.    Those under custody are being referred to court in groups of ten.
